Timothy Guerrette is a Republican politician from Maine, who serves as the state representative for District 4. He was elected to the Maine House of Representatives in 2022, defeating Democrat Jordyn Rossignol in the general election. He is a member of the Agriculture, Conservation and Forestry Committee.
Guerrette is a retired firefighter and paramedic who worked for the Caribou Fire & Ambulance Department. He lives in Caribou, Maine, with his fiancée, who is also an EMT. He has five children, nine grandchildren, and one great-grandchild.
Guerrette is dedicated to lowering taxes, reducing regulations, and increasing local control. He is also a supporter of veterans, seniors, and rural communities.
